This week noticed the launch of a brand new period for Overwatch. Blizzard has ditched the “2”, carried out a long-overdue menu overhaul, kicked off a model new, year-long story, and, crucially, added 5 model new heroes to the roster. You’ve acquired Anran, a fire-fan-wielding damage-dealer; Emre, a tactical operative outfitted with extra firearms than precise arms; Mizuki, a cursed ex-yakuza member with a therapeutic hat; and Jet Pack Cat, who’s, nicely, a cat with a jet pack. After which final, however actually not least, is Domina, an extremely harmful tank with a lethal pulse-action laser beam, explosive crystal bombs, and an enormous further pair of mechanical arms that erupt out of her shoulders. Domina is a power to be reckoned with with regards to taking the enemy head-on, due to a few expertise that deter foes. One is a really giant defend that looms excessive over her and her teammates. I’ve to say I used to be initially apprehensive about this means, since I nonetheless carry psychological scars from that interval when Overwatch was a whole shield-fest 5 – 6 years in the past — by no means once more do I need to see a Bastion and a Torbjorn turret sitting behind an Orisa and Reinhardt defend combo on that dreadful first Paris choke level. However Domina’s power area has a enjoyable wrinkle that performs tactically into each groups’ method, as squares could be punched out of it with a reasonable quantity of injury, creating literal home windows of alternative for these confronted with it. It’s a sensible method to shielding in Overwatch that, not less than proper now, feels balanced for each attackers and defenders.
Then there’s her sonic repulsors, a pair of vitality blasts fired from the palms of her further mechanical fingers. They not solely deal a bit of injury, but additionally boop folks away from her. I’ve already had perhaps an excessive amount of enjoyable pushing gamers off the sting of Illios and Lijiang Palace’s perilous factors like a super-sized Lucio. Mix that with a crystal grenade that floats by way of the air in the direction of enemies earlier than detonating, and a laser beam that fires off a shotgun-like burst on the finish of a set off pull, like a devilish mixture of Symmetra and Reaper’s weapons, and you’ve got a hero who can single-handedly run a complete match.
